We opened the lines to catch up on politics.
Trenni Casey, anchor/reporter for NBC Sports Boston, discussed the NCAA in crisis
Sue O'Connell discussed Donald Trump's Arlington Cemetery photo-op
Lee Pelton, The Boston Foundation, discussed the new academic year as it relates to political protests, affirmative action, etc.
The Arrow Street Arts nonprofit is launching in Cambridge at the old Oberon space with an 11-day festival. We spoke with founder David Altshuler, Liars & Believers EP Georgia Lyman, and Boston-based drag queen Candace Persuasian
We wrapped up the show by mourning the end of summer
